Sanur Beach
This beach is about a 10-minute drive from Denpasar, but is worth it if you are looking for a calm beach. The waves at Sanur are calmer than your surfing beaches, which makes this a quieter beach because the surfers are not out in force. Most people come to this beach to sunbathe or to view the sunrise. You will also see quite a few people out jogging along the coastline.
Kuta Beach
If you are looking for a great place to sit and watch the sunset then Kuta Beach is where you will want to go. Kuta Beach is actually the number one sunset spot in Bali. Kuta beach is one of the most popular beaches in Denpasar because of the various opportunities it presents to tourists. If you enjoy watching airplanes land you can go down to the end of the beach that borders the airport’s runway so you can watch a variety of planes land. If surfing is more to your liking you will find a variety of waves that will test your surfing skills.
Canggu Beach
This is not the place to go if you are looking for a white sandy beach because the beach is covered in black sand. If you are looking for a great place to go swimming you are also advised to stay away because swimming is not very safe on this beach. This beach is best for people who are looking for the best surfing spots around. The surfing spots located along this beach are very challenging, which will give some of the best surfers a run for their money.
Jimbaran Beach
This is actually two beaches, one goes to the west and the other goes to the east. The beach that is on the west faces Jimbaran Bay, while the beach on the east faces Benoa Harbor. The beaches are lined with a variety of resorts and seafood kiosks. The kiosks provide tourists with a chance to pick the live seafood that they wish to eat. Once the seafood is selected it is grilled on the spot over coconut husks.
Nusa Dua
If you are looking for a beach that provides you with a variety of water activities Nusa Dua is the best choice. At Nusa Dua you can partake in surfing, but you will want to stick to the northern and southern part of the beach because that is where the waves are the best for surfing. Snorkeling and diving are also popular water activities that are enjoyed on this beach because of how clear the water is.
